Understanding Can You Paint Rubber

The answer to “Can you paint rubber?” is yes, but preparation is key. Rubber’s non-porous and elastic nature makes paint adhesion challenging. SANVO recommends thoroughly cleaning the rubber surface, lightly sanding it, and applying a compatible primer to improve grip. Following these steps ensures that paint adheres well and reduces the risk of cracking or peeling, even on flexible or curved surfaces.
